How safe is Denton?
Denton has an average crime rate for a South East suburb, with around 62 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 16% below the national average, and 9% below the Kent average.
What are the best schools in Denton?
Denton has 24 schools nearby. The top-rated Ofsted Outstanding schools are Gravesend Grammar School and Mayfield Grammar School, Gravesend. Other well-regarded schools rated Good by Ofsted include St John's Catholic Primary School, Gravesend and Wrotham Road Primary School. Note: 1 school is currently rated as Requires Improvement.
What are the demographics of Denton?
The majority of residents in Denton identify as White (British) (52%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(70%). The area has a mix of religious beliefs with no single faith forming a majority.
